Rating: ★★★★★ 4.5 / 5 (190 Reviews)
Supercuts is a Beauty Services located in Supercuts, 4255 E Main St #9, Ventura, CA 93003
You can reach Supercuts through the contact information provided on our page. You can also access our location using Google Maps.
Address: Supercuts, 4255 E Main St #9, Ventura, CA 93003 Ventura, CA San Buenaventura
Phone: +18052703798
Website: Go to website